385 Prospect Ave
Hackensack, NJ
25 Main Street
Northampton, MA
1717 North E Street Suite 524
Pensacola, FL
6935 USHighway 50
Lamar, CO
25059 Peachland Avenue
Newhall, CA
Below is a list of sports medicine centers located in Florida, USA, serving cities such as Homestead, Port Charlotte, Royal Palm Beach, and more. Click on a city name for full listings